As for the HKG-xLHR-JNB return, South Africa is not on the list of approved countries for 2nd entry via Europe, so you'll have to either return to SA from HKG, or else end up in one of the eligible countries, i.e. Ghana, Nigeria, Kenya or Uganda.

Not quite. The tool takes the marketing carrier of the first flight as the carrier it will send to for ticketing. This creates a bug, when AA tickets (eg, for JL, RJ and S7), and it is not the operating carrier of the first flight, the tool tends to fail when entering payment details.

Why do you think you cannot ticket with the AA GSA in Cairo? Just contact them by email or phone and they have been very accomodating for a number of us in the past and have issued tickets without being physically present. You will need to send a fax of your credit card.

I suppose people have tried and failed to find an agency in Jordan to issue the ticket?
My other too-oft-repeated suggestion is to try a very simple OW booking that includes the actual first leg you want to fly, then two or three more to finish the trip, and see if you can get that ticketed. It'll cost you $125 to subsequently make the trip what you really wanted, but sometimes is money well spent.
